A 22-year-old woman who became an abortion rights advocate after she was raped by her stepfather as a child tells her story in a new campaign ad for Democratic presidential nominee Kamala Harris. The ad is part of a continued push by the Harris campaign to highlight the growing consequences of the fall of Roe, including in some states where abortion restrictions have no exceptions for rape or incest.
